What are common Ford repair issues for vehicles driven on Desdemona's rural roads?

The rough, unpaved county roads and heavy agricultural use in the area commonly lead to suspension component wear, steering issues, and undercarriage damage on Ford trucks and SUVs. Ford F-Series trucks may also require more frequent attention to brakes and wheel bearings due to hauling and towing on these conditions.

How do Desdemona's climate and dust affect my Ford's maintenance schedule?

The hot, dry Texas climate and prevalent dust around Desdemona can accelerate the wear of Ford cooling systems, air filters, and serpentine belts. It's advisable to have your radiator and air conditioning system checked more frequently than the manual suggests and to change cabin and engine air filters more often to prevent overheating and engine wear.

What should I look for in a local mechanic for my Ford's transmission or engine work?

For major drivetrain work, seek a shop with strong experience in Ford's common engines (like the EcoBoost or Triton V8) and transmissions. Given the distance to dealerships, a quality local shop should provide a clear warranty on parts and labor and be transparent about using Ford-approved or OEM-equivalent parts for lasting repairs.
